Dawn Dowdle Obituary, Death Cause – I’m deeply saddened to share the unexpected passing of my literary agent, Dawn Dowdle, the remarkable founder of the Blue Ridge Literary Agency. Her departure is a profound loss, not only to her family and friends but to the entire writing community. Dawn played a pivotal role in my writing journey, and her memory will forever be etched in the hearts of those she touched. A decade ago, when I was just embarking on my writing career, Dawn crossed my path and, wisely, she chose not to represent me.

Her discernment and foresight were invaluable as I navigated the intricate world of publishing. In 2021, however, she saw the growth in my craft and decided to take me under her wing as a client. From that moment, she not only became my literary agent but also a trusted mentor. In the realm of business, finding someone who combines honesty and kindness can be a rare gem. Dawn was that gem, a straight shooter who offered invaluable counsel with warmth and compassion. She always pushed for my best interests, and for that, I am eternally grateful.
